Hot-reloading of production configuration in the Larkspur gateway is permitted only for keys explicitly allowlisted in `reloadable.yaml`. Any change to that allowlist requires written approval before merge, because a mis-scoped reload can bypass the staged rollout pipeline entirely. Reviewers should confirm that the key has a validated schema, a safe default, and a rollback note in the change description. Unlisted keys must go through a full redeploy. All allowlist approvals route to a single accountable owner, whose name appears below.

approver of tawip-bagap = Holdor Silath

## Configuration

Pagination in the Swiftmoor API is cursor-based — no page numbers, sorry. Clients pass `limit` (max 200) and the opaque `cursor` from the previous response. You can tune defaults with `SM_PAGE_LIMIT` and `SM_CURSOR_TTL` in your local `.env`; sensible values are already in `.env.example`. Cursors are signed server-side so folks can't forge offsets, which means the API won't boot until the signing secret is present. Add it as the next line in `.env`:

vault entry, tahof-kagaf: RELAY_SECRET29=204336efb478d76ba1bde1bd23fbf

### Runbook: Driver Assignment Stuck (Cartwheel Dispatch)

If support sees orders sitting unassigned for more than ten minutes, the heuristic scorer in Cartwheel Dispatch has likely hit its fallback path. First, check whether the fairness penalty has pinned all drivers in the Elmsbridge zone to negative scores. Restarting the scorer clears the cache but also resets shift counters, so prefer a soft reload. Escalate to the dispatch team if reloads repeat. The scorer runs with the settings shown below.

config for kahag-tafop:
WENWYN_PIN=7412
WENWYN_TENANT=fenion
WENWYN_METRICS_HOST=metrics.wenwyn.zemvarnet.local
WENWYN_SEAL=seal_cafee3b9
WENWYN_STANDBY_TEAM=praox